66-140

Chapter 66.--PUBLIC UTILITIES
Article 1.--POWERS OF STATE CORPORATION COMMISSION

      66-140.   Rights and remedies cumulative.The rights and remedies given by this act shall be construed ascumulative of all other laws in force in this state relating to commoncarriers and public utilities, and shall not repeal any other remedies orrights now existing in this state for the enforcement of the duties andobligations of public utilities and common carriers or the rights of thecorporation commission to regulate and control the same except whereinconsistent with the provisions of this act.

      History:   L. 1911, ch. 238, § 40; May 22; R.S. 1923, 66-140.
